A SCHOOLBOY, missing from home for more than a week, has turned up safe and well.

Fears were growing for the safety of Ben Donnelly from Harrogate, North Yorkshire, after there was no response to appeals for him to contact his family.

Police were investigating a number of sightings in the town centre, but were unable to trace the 14-year-old, last seen by his family on June 26.

However, he returned home of his own accord late on Tuesday night.

"We will be speaking to him, but would not expect to take the matter any further," said a police spokesman yesterday.
